chirp_server_hdfs(1) Cooperative Computing Tools chirp_server_hdfs(1)

NAME

chirp_server_hdfs - run a chirp server with HDFS client setup

SYNOPSIS

chirp_server_hdfs [options]

DESCRIPTION

HDFS is the primary distributed filesystem used in the Hadoop project. chirp_server_hdfs enables running chirp_server with the proper environment variables set for using accessing HDFS. The command requires that the JAVA_HOME and HADOOP_HOME environment variables be defined. Once the environment is setup, the Chirp server will execute using HDFS as the backend filesystem for all filesystem access.

ENVIRONMENT VARIABLES

  • JAVA_HOME Location of your Java installation.
  • HADOOP_HOME Location of your Hadoop installation.

EXIT STATUS

On success, returns zero. On failure, returns non-zero.

EXAMPLES

To start a Chirp server with a HDFS backend filesystem:

% chirp_server_hdfs -r hdfs://host:port/foo/bar
